Within OpenVMS, when you specify a file name without a device,
directory, or file type, OpenVMS usually attempts a logical
name translation of the file name before it applies device,
directory, or file type defaults. However, if you specify a
device, directory, or file type, OpenVMS does not attempt a
logical name translation.
Using the /TRANSLATE qualifier forces INSTALL to attempt a
logical name translation even if a device, directory, or file
type are specified.
